I have a wallet.dat which generated a Bitcoin address.
I successfully sent Bitcoins to this address.

Before using the wallet.dat I stored it in a save location.

If I now use the stored wallet.dat my Balance is 0.00 but if I move the current wallet.dat back to the bitcoin app folder my Balance is ok.

Is it possible to retrieve the new balance with the previously stored wallet or do I have to backup my wallet every time a change in Balance has been made?
